Using minicom to access Cisco switch


Hi guys,

I'm trying to access the console port of a Cisco 2900XL switch using minicom on Slackware 12.1.

I'm using a USB-serial adapter, and have followed the instructions on http://useopensource.blogspot.com/20...-in-linux.html (found in another thread), but I cannot get it to work.

After using lsusb to find the adapter details, I added a line to rc.modules, and now it come sup as /dev/ttyUSB0 (which is great). lsmod shows usbserial as loaded.

I tell minicom the settings to use (/dev/ttyUSB0, 9600 8N1, flow control set to off), but it will not connect to my switch.

I know the adapter and cable are good as they work fine on a Windows box using HyperTerminal.

Does anyone know what I might have missed?

You might try removing the init string per the instructions you linked to. The only other suggestion I would have is connecting your computer to another terminal emulator (such as your MS box running hypertemrinal) with matched settings and see if you can get anything to flow in either direction, using the results for troubleshooting and additional info.
